How much do remote indexing j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ote indexing in Missouri is $84,420.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$51,600.00 and $117,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Remote Indexing professional?

Remote Indexing professionals spend their days reviewing documents, digital files, or other forms of content and systematically organizing them using predefined indexing criteria or taxonomies. They create detailed records, assign metadata or keywords, and ensure all information is accurately entered and easily retrievable within a database or content management system. Collaboration may occur with data managers, librarians, or other indexing professionals, usually via virtual meetings and messaging platforms. Staying organized and maintaining consistent quality standards are key to succeeding in this independent, remote role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Indexing position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Indexing professional, you typically need attention to detail, strong organizational abilities, and familiarity with database or content management systems, often supported by experience in library science, information management, or related fields. Proficiency in using tools such as Microsoft Excel, specialized indexing software, and electronic document management systems is essential. Excellent time management, self-motivation, and strong written communication skills help individuals excel in this remote, independent work setting. These skills ensure that information is accurately organized and accessible, supporting efficient workflows and high-quality data access for clients or organizations.

What is a Remote Indexing job?

A Remote Indexing job involves organizing, categorizing, and labeling data or documents to make them easily searchable and accessible. It often includes tasks such as tagging files, inputting metadata, or structuring digital archives. This job is typically done from home using specialized software or databases. Employers may require attention to detail, typing skills, and familiarity with specific indexing systems. Remote Indexing is common in industries like healthcare, legal, and data management.

Requirements:

The ideal candidate is a technically curious and hands-on engineer with strong experience in distributed systems, networking, and building scalable software solutions.

  • Professional experience developing software with Node.js and a strong understanding of backend engineering principles.
  • Passion for peer-to-peer technologies, decentralized architectures, and distributed computing.
  • Experience with or strong knowledge of Kademlia Distributed Hash Tables (DHTs).
  • Understanding of distributed indexing concepts and relevant research areas, including skip graphs, prefix hash trees, locality-sensitive hashing, or similar approaches.
  • Experience working with distributed databases, CRDTs, or decentralized data structures.
  • Strong knowledge of networking fundamentals, including TCP/IP, transport-layer reliability, multiplexing, NAT traversal, and encryption.
  • Understanding of search engine architecture and information retrieval concepts, including ranking algorithms, inverted indexes, recall versus precision, and semantic search.
  • Experience writing high-performance, concurrent, and reliable networking code.
  • Ability to analyze, test, and optimize network protocols and distributed systems.
  • Familiarity with decentralized technology stacks and peer-to-peer frameworks is a strong advantage.
  • Strong problem-solving skills, research mindset, and ability to turn complex technical ideas into practical implementations.
  • Excellent English communication skills for collaboration in a global engineering environment.
